Popular Boy Middle Names Starting with M
Middle names for boys that begin with ‘M’ range from traditional to modern, each carrying its unique flavor and history.
Mack
Scottish/Irish in origin, Mack means “son of” and is a straightforward yet charming choice. It’s versatile enough to be endearing for boys and unique for girls.
Maddox
Maddox, of Welsh origin, means “fortunate” and has become popular for its strong sound and modern feel.
Malachi
A traditional, biblical name meaning “my messenger”, Malachi is a profound choice that still feels fresh.
Miles
With Latin origins meaning “soldier” or “merciful”, Miles strikes a balance between strength and gentleness.
Maxwell
Meaning “great stream”, Maxwell offers a refined yet carefree vibe, perfect for a modern boy’s middle name.
Popular Girl Middle Names Starting with M
Girl middle names starting with ‘M’ are equally diverse, ranging from classic to contemporary.
Mabel
An old-fashioned name with a beautiful origin meaning “lovable”, Mabel is a perfect choice for a baby girl.
Madison
Originally a boy’s name, Madison has long been a favorite for little girls, blending femininity and strength.
Magnolia
Latin for “Magnol’s flower”, Magnolia is a sweet-sounding name fitting for a beautiful baby girl.
Melissa
Greek for “honeybee”, Melissa is a classic name that resonates with fans of Greek mythology.
Mia
A short and sweet name, Mia means “mine” or “wished-for child”, embodying love and desire.

Further Exploration of Middle Names Starting with M
The journey through ‘M’ middle names reveals a treasure trove of options. Names like Mason, originally a surname meaning “worker in stone,” and Meredith, a Welsh name meaning “great lord,” offer both historical depth and modern appeal. For something truly unique, consider Merlin, conjuring images of the legendary wizard, or Moon, for those who lean towards celestial names.
For girls, names like Marie, a French variation of “Mary,” and Meadow, a nature-inspired choice, reflect both tradition and modern trends. Morrigan, a name rooted in Irish mythology, offers a mystical touch, while Minerva, the Roman goddess of wisdom, brings classical elegance.
